The Honda i-MMD and BYD DM-i technology structure is almost the same. In the city, under low-speed conditions, the fuel engine is only responsible for driving the generator to generate electricity, driving the vehicle completely on the electric motor, and when accelerating, it requires a large amount of power to be provided by the battery pack for a short time.

Let a small displacement internal combustion engine, work at the optimal efficiency speed to generate electricity, and then drive the vehicle through electricity, the overall efficiency is more fuel efficient than a large displacement internal combustion engine, often working in an inefficient state to directly drive the vehicle to save fuel.

However, it is only used in the medium and low speed driving "fuel burning power generation" method, but the fuel engine is directly driven by the vehicle when cruising at high speed, because the fuel engine is the most efficient during high-speed cruising, and there is no need to generate electricity first.

The most obvious is that the fuel consumption after dm-i power loss is very low, and the official claim is that the fuel consumption of 100 kilometers is as low as 4.4 liters, and the actual measurement can be completely done, even more fuel-efficient than Toyota THS. Now that the price of oil is so expensive, if the mileage of the car is relatively high, DM-i can significantly reduce the cost of the car.

Jiaji PHEV technology comes from Volvo and uses the traditional 1.5TD in-line 3-cylinder turbocharged + 7DCTH wet dual-clutch transmission. Although this set of power is 3 cylinders, geely and Volvo jointly developed, technologically advanced and experience is not inferior to BYD.

The maximum power of the engine is 130kW, the torque is 255Nm, and the maximum power of the motor is 60kW. A ternary lithium-ion battery has a capacity of 15.5kWh and a pure electric cruising range of 82km. The Bosch iBooster brake system is adopted.

Unlike anything else, Geely's PHEV's motors feature a P2 layout – placing the motors between the fuel engine and the gearbox. Now BorgWarner, Bosch and other main promotions are also this layout. The advantage, of course, is to avoid an increase in the length of the power unit, and the efficiency is said to reach 97%, which is 2% higher than the coaxial.

Geely Gage's type of PHEV uses traditional plug-in hybrid technology, and unlike dm-i power generation drive, after the Gage-Gage PHEV battery is de-energized, the fuel engine and motor are jointly involved in driving.
